The Wilkes-Barre/Scranton Penguins announced today that they have signed forward Ben Sexton to an American Hockey League contract for the 2019-20 season. Sexton, 28, was acquired by Pittsburgh in a trade with Ottawa on Dec. 5, 2018, and registered seven goals and 12 assists for 19 points in 43 AHL games between Wilkes-Barre/Scranton and Belleville

The Hershey Bears have signed defensemen Erik Burgdoerfer and Tommy Hughes to one-year American Hockey League contracts. Burgdoerfer notched five goals and 13 assists for 18 points along with a plus-18 rating in 64 games with the AHL’s Belleville Senators in 2018-19. He also skated in four NHL contests with Ottawa. The Carolina Hurricanes have named Ryan Warsofsky as the new head coach of their AHL affiliate, the Charlotte Checkers. At 31, Warsofsky becomes the youngest current head coach in the American Hockey League. The Buffalo Sabres have acquired defenseman Henri Jokiharju from the Chicago Blackhawks in exchange for forward Alexander Nylander. The Florida Panthers have agreed to terms with forward Kevin Roy on a one-year, two-way contract. Roy, 26, registered one goal and four assists in 11 regular-season games with the AHL’s San Diego Gulls last season. He added two goals and an assist in eight Calder Cup Playoff matches. The Tampa Bay Lightning have re-signed forward Carter Verhaeghe to a one-year, two-way contract. Verhaeghe, 23, won the AHL’s scoring title in 2018-19 when he recorded 82 points in 76 games with the Syracuse Crunch. The Carolina Hurricanes have signed forward Brian Gibbons to a one-year, two-way contract for the 2019-20 season. Gibbons, 31, has spent the last two seasons exclusively in the National Hockey League, picking up eight goals and 11 assists for 19 points in 64 games between Anaheim and Ottawa in 2018-19. San Antonio Rampage captain Chris Butler officially announced his retirement from professional hockey on Wednesday. Butler, 32, served as captain of the Rampage each of the past two seasons, and of the Chicago Wolves in 2016-17. The Pittsburgh Penguins have re-signed forward Joseph Blandisi to a one-year, two-way contract. Blandisi, 24, skated in 54 AHL games with San Diego and Wilkes-Barre/Scranton in 2018-19, totaling 17 goals and 26 assists for 43 points — all AHL career bests.
